How they compare
Indonesia currently reports 85.21 against 83.38 in Haiti, a difference of 1.83.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 24 shared years of data; in 1998 it was Haiti ahead.
Haiti ranks 43rd and Indonesia ranks 40th of 180 countries.
Across the 4 decades both report, Haiti averaged higher in 2 and Indonesia in 2.
